Why Copper Mining Companies Are Critical in the United States

In 2025, copper is more than a metal; it is the backbone of a modern, sustainable, and digital society. Its excellent conductivity makes it uniquely indispensable in electrical wiring, electronics, and renewables. The durability and recyclability of copper ensure that it remains an integral part of construction, manufacturing, transportation, and defense systems.

  • Copper’s infrastructure role has only deepened as the US modernizes electric grids, public transit, and broadband access.
  • As renewable energy adoption accelerates, us copper mining companies are seeing surging demand from electric vehicle (EV) manufacturers and solar/wind energy projects.
  • Copper’s role in national security and strategic autonomy has become a priority. The US government prioritizes a robust, resilient copper supply chain amid geopolitical uncertainties and global market disruptions observed in the early 2020s.
  • The Southwest—especially Arizona, New Mexico, Utah, and Montana—remains the heartland for domestic copper production, hosting massive open-pit mines and new expansion projects.

Historically significant and still among the top copper-producing countries globally, the United States contributes to both domestic manufacturing needs and global chains, empowering economic growth and technological innovation worldwide.

Top US Copper Mining Companies: 2025 Focus

Several key copper mining companies are shaping the US market in 2025, each leveraging unique strategies to lead on output, innovation, and sustainability.

1. Freeport-McMoRan

Freeport-McMoRan remains the US’s largest copper producer, operating massive assets like the Morenci and Bagdad mines in Arizona. With continual investment in automation, real-time monitoring, and sustainability initiatives like water usage reduction and carbon emissions management, Freeport-McMoRan sets the standard for modern copper mining companies.

2. Hudbay Minerals

Hudbay Minerals is fast expanding its US footprint with the Rosemont project in Arizona and bold exploration efforts in New Mexico. Focusing on ore bodies rich in copper, molybdenum, and gold, Hudbay’s operations embody the shift toward mining associated minerals alongside copper. Hudbay continues to ramp up output while investing in the latest technological innovations.

3. Rio Tinto

Rio Tinto (through its US-based assets and global expertise) is pushing forward with ore recovery improvements and a commitment to environmental stewardship. Deploying AI-enabled remote sensing and advanced bioleaching, Rio Tinto maintains valuable interests in US copper and leverages diversified, global knowledge to strengthen local operations.

Other Notable US Copper Mining Companies in 2025

  • Southern Copper Corporation: Known for robust operations in Arizona and New Mexico, Southern Copper is also advancing automation and water conservation technology.
  • Kennecott Utah Copper Corporation (a Rio Tinto subsidiary): A leader in sustainable mining at the Bingham Canyon mine, implementing extensive land reclamation and emissions reduction.
  • Twin Metals Minnesota (Antofagasta): Pursuing new reserves in Minnesota with high-tech mineral processing and environmental preservation plans.
  • Taseko Mines Limited: Managing new projects in Arizona with a combined focus on output, expansion, and community engagement.

Challenges & Opportunities for US Copper Mining Companies in 2025

Despite the optimistic outlook, the copper market is not without its obstacles. In 2025, US copper mining companies must address:

  • Permitting Delays: Stringent permitting processes (sometimes taking years) slow vital expansion projects and restrict new mining development.
  • Labor Shifts: Skilled labor shortages, especially in remote or rural communities, require creative recruitment, training, and upskilling strategies.
  • Resource Nationalism: Heightened geopolitical uncertainty and calls for resource sovereignty can impact international supply and trade relationships.
  • Market Volatility: Copper prices remain susceptible to global demand fluctuations, rival country output, and supply chain disruptions.
  • Community & Stakeholder Pressure: Ongoing engagement with indigenous groups and local residents is required to maintain project support and social license to operate.

Opportunities on the Horizon

  1. Clean Energy Expansion: Federal support and corporate momentum around clean energy technologies (EVs, renewables, grid upgrades) will drive significant copper consumption well into the decade.
  2. Infrastructure Modernization: Ongoing investment in transportation, telecommunications, and public utility upgrades guarantees robust domestic copper demand.
  3. Recycling/Circular Economy: Copper’s high recyclability supports a strong secondary market and extends the useful life of mined resources.
  4. Adoption of Advanced Technologies: Automation, AI, and satellite surveillance offer the potential to dramatically improve operational efficiency and ESG compliance.

Sustainability and Environmental Stewardship: New Benchmarks for US Copper Mining Companies

Sustainability is at the forefront of US copper mining operations in 2025. Environmental regulations are steadily tightening at federal and state levels, compelling companies to:

  • Minimize land disturbance and rehabilitate open-pit and underground mines through reclamation science and native reseeding.
  • Reduce water usage by shifting toward zero-liquid discharge, recycled process water, and infiltration controls.
  • Deploy clean and renewable energy—the integration of solar and wind at mine sites is becoming mainstream.
  • Track, report, and cut greenhouse gas emissions by electrifying fleets, leveraging hydro, and phasing out diesel equipment.
  • Invest in biodiversity conservation, creating wildlife corridors and supporting local ecosystems.
